What are the different uses of saliva birds?

very few people connect birds with saliva. At least few people associate bird saliva as different uses; However, it has an application outside the bird's own mouth. Bird saliva can be used as a tool for building nests, culinary ingredients and part of traditional medicine. For example, Swift projects a large amount of saliva against surfaces such as a tree trunk, providing an anchor for the nest. He then builds a nest in the ongoing layers of bird saliva along with the odd inclusion of objects such as feathers, twigs and other plant materials. The resulting nest is a relatively smooth, deep shape of a bowl. Sliviva is an ideal building component because it is strong and dried up quickly.

Bird saliva also forms the base of traditional Chinese delicacies, Swallow's Nest soups. The nests used in this very expensive darling produced by female swiftlets, which are found mainly in China and Thailand. This meal is considered very prestigious, so it is very popular. The nests are cleaned after sorting to remove any foreign material.

nests are almost exclusively of saliva birds. To prepare the soup, it cooks nests in the water and cause them to increase and soften. This allows you to remove any inserted material. Then they place the nest in the pot and cover them with water. After approximately 15 minutes of cooking, rock sugar goes into the pot. Cooks suffocates this mixture for another hour before serving.

birds saliva are considered to be other health benefits and nests are popularly used in traditional Chinese and Vietnamese medicine. This is considered to be excellent restorative for the lungs and is used to alleviate asthma and other respiratory disorders. It is believed that nests that contain calcium, zinc and iron are expected to support growth and improve blood circulation. Finally, saliva has also been used as an anti -aging tonic and immune amplifier for a long time, improves general health and helps prevent colds and flu.
